We only found out the Cotswold Wildlife Park was near where we were staying the day before we went, and we were very glad we did. The website advised to plan to take at least four hours to go around the 160 acres of parkland and we actually spent well over five hours there and even then we didn’t see everything.

We were really impressed with the Park, before we’d even gone halfway around it was already our favourite wildlife park. One of the highlights was the sheer number of birds and animals we’d never seen before, such as the Pallas Cat and the Clouded Leopard.

The place was a delight and I can’t recommend a visit strongly enough. Here are just a few of my favourite animals and birds.
